The theme was "the moon." The challenge was making the drabble about neither Muraki, nor Tsuzuki. The beta was Rune.


Muraki claimed all of the moon: dark and full and hunter's. The quarter was the gleam of his eye, half the edge of his smile, slivered his knife. It was infuriating, and yet Hisoka could not stop the associations. In the night, he felt the weight of Muraki's regard.

Rain was Tsuzuki's, close and gentle and sad. Sun was Tsuzuki's, warm and overbright, full of smiles. Snow was Tsuzuki's, soft and hushed and touched with despair.

Hisoka thought of autumn leaves against a cloudy twilight sky. Thought of windchimes and gurgling water and a flashing sword.

That much was his.
